Lin Xiaoman was entrusted to Uncle Shen, her father's friend, since childhood, and called Shen Yan, Uncle Shen's son, "Uncle" by generation. Over time, Shen Yan's coldness hid unique tenderness for her, and Lin Xiaoman's dependence quietly turned into love—but the "uncle-niece" label was a枷锁 that kept them from confessing. A drunk birthday party broke their restraint, yet Shen Yan suddenly left the country the next day without explanation. Lin Xiaoman went from hope to despair, spending three years burying "Uncle" in her memories. Three years later, Shen Yan returns as an international architect. The man who once smiled faintly is unrecognizable—he squats outside her company with hot milk tea, waits for her overtime, and even calls her "Xiaoman" (her given name) instead of "niece" in public. When Lin Xiaoman avoids him, he pulls out an old diary: "I left because Uncle Shen was diagnosed with a serious illness. I went abroad to earn surgery fees, afraid to连累 you." But is that all the truth behind his three-year absence?
